Today was as amazing as we expected it to be--maybe even more so. We went to the "nacimiento" (birthplace) of the Rio San Juan. The river is obviously underground and comes shooting out of the mountain and then tumbles down the mountain in a waterfall. The city has now built retaining walls and captures some of the pure water in pipes and irrigation ditches. They have a nice little park with places to sit and eat.

Then we drove another 15 minutes to Rio Blanco. It also comes right out of the mountain but not with the same amount of force. But the waterfall below it is a more dramatic drop. We had to hike a little way to get to it, but it was well worth it.
The water was so crystal clear that in this picture you can't even tell that there was water over the rocks. This is a popular place to swim. It reminded me of Hawaii. Brother Vasquez and Spencer cross over and climbed up above the water on the other side.
